what 60ft and 1/8th mile time to get a 10.999 for a cam only ls1?
trying to figure out where i need to be 60ft wise especially and if this 4000/2.5 converter and 4.10 and 26x255 m/t radials will even come close.
cars best 60ft was like 1.61-1.66 and it went a 7.40 1/8th old setup... i know we need about a 6.90 1/8th correct to get a 10.99...

You might be there, you'd need at least a low 1.5 and a 6.9/7.0 1/8th to get there. I'd guess the 1/8mph would have to be at least 97mph, most likely 98mph. Slip might look like 10.99@122 on a 1.50.

You should be able to do it. 1.52-1.49 or quicker 60ft. is what you will need to get there. I have cut numerous 1.45 60fts. on a 10 bolt but beware you will snap it like a twig if it even catches a glimpse of wheel hop.

look at my sig im m6 tho but i cut a 1.49 and my 1/8 was a 7.071 @ 98 and the 1/4 was 10.998 @ 126.93
i think youll be in the 94 mph range in the 1/8 but thats just me.
i did that w/ a race weight of 3260 w/ me in the car. im now down to about 3150ish w/ me in the car im 140
